Topical emollients and creams are agents that sooth and soften the skin. Emollients, such as lanolin, are rich in fats and oils. They work by moisturizing the skin and protecting it from drying.

Regular use of emollients may lessen the need for anti-inflammatories like corticosteroids in psoriasis.

What Are Salicylic Acid Side Effects

The most common side effects of salicylic acid are irritation, dryness, and stinging at the site of application. Although these symptoms arent usually cause for concern, you should talk to your doctor about them if they persist.

To create this list, we looked mainly for products that contain salicylic acid and coal tar to target scalp psoriasis. These are two ingredients recommended by the American Academy of Dermatology Association .

Salicylic acid is a beta hydroxy acid thats often used as an exfoliant. It helps soften and break down plaques and scales for easier removal. Removing the plaques should help ease symptoms, like itching, burning, and irritation.

Coal tar is derived from black coal, and, according to the AAD, has been used to treat psoriasis for over 100 years. It helps pump the brakes to make sure the skin cells on your scalp arent growing too fast and building up. Still, coal tar can be drying and can stain.

    Topical Treatments For Psoriasis

    These are drugs you rub directly on your skin. Along with a good moisturizer, theyâre usually the first thing your doctor will suggest, especially for mild to moderate psoriasis. There are over-the-counter and prescription options.

    Topical treatments for psoriasis come as ointments, creams, or foam and include:

    Steroid creams. These slow down immune cells in your skin. They can ease swelling and redness. Mild steroid creams are available over the counter. Youâll need a prescription from your doctor for something stronger. Steroids come with side effects and shouldnât be used on sensitive areas like your face or genitals. They can burn or thin the skin. Use them exactly the way your doctor tells you.

    Salicylic acid. This can soften and thin scaly skin. But it can also irritate your skin if you leave it on too long. It might weaken your hair follicles and cause temporary hair loss, too. The body can absorb salicylic acid if you put it on large patches of skin.

    Calcipotriol . This is a strong form of synthetic vitamin D. Itâs known to control overactive skin cells. Your doctor might pair it with a steroid cream.

    Vitamin D analogues are used to help control overactive skin cell production by binding to the vitamin D receptors on the skin cells.

    Topical vitamin D analogues such as:

    • calcitriol

    are effective at slowing the growth of the skin cells and can be used with emollients and topical corticosteroids applied to the skin.

    Calcipotriene with betamethasone is a vitamin D analogue that is already combined with an antiinflammatory corticosteroid. Brands include: Taclonex, Taclonex Scalp, Wynzora and Enstilar.

    The most common side effect with these agents is mild skin irritation. Some topical vitamin D analogues may take up to 6 to 8 weeks for their full effect.

    What Should I Avoid While Using Salicylic Acid Topical

    Avoid using salicylic acid topical on open wounds or on sunburned, windburned, dry, or irritated skin.

    Rinse with water if this medicine gets in your eyes or mouth.

    This medicine may be flammable. Do not use near high heat or open flame. Wash the medicine off your hands before handling a hair styling appliance . High heat could cause the medicine to ignite and burn your skin. Do not smoke until the gel has completely dried on your skin.

    Avoid using other medications on the areas you treat with salicylic acid topical, unless you doctor tells you to.

    People with psoriasis can use lotions and creams containing synthetic vitamin D to slow the growth of new skin cells.

    These can help:

    • reduce the accumulation of skin cells
    • flatten thick patches
    • remove scales

    Some lotions containing vitamin D may irritate a persons skin, but it is safe for most people to use, including children.

    When people use them in excess on large areas of the body, it can increase calcium levels in the blood, increasing the risk of kidney stones and other problems. However, a person who follows the doctors instructions is unlikely to experience adverse effects.

    Topical Retinoids: Vitamin A Derivatives

    Tazarotene is a vitamin A derivative that affects epidermal cell growth in psoriasis and exhibits some anti-inflammatory action. It is also available as a generic option.

    • Tazarotene comes in a cream or gel and is used primarily for mild to moderate psoriasis. Tazorac is also approved for acne treatment.
    • Other brands of tazarotene, approved for other uses, include Arazlo , Fabior and Avage
    • In 2019, a combination of halobetasol, a topical corticosteroid, and tazarotene from Bausch Health was FDA-approved for plaque psoriasis.

    Acitretin is an oral retinoid, also a form of vitamin A, that comes as a capsule .

    • It is used for severe forms of psoriasis that do not respond to other treatments. Acitretin is not a cure for psoriasis, and your psoriasis may come back after you stop taking this medication.
    • It is also available as a generic option.

    Pregnancy and Breastfeeding Warnings

    Important: View the patient counseling information for Tazorac or Soriatane to learn more about the Contraindications and Warnings for Use in pregnancy and breastfeeding and discuss this information with your doctor.

    In addition, you must NOT become pregnant while taking acitretin and for at least 3 YEARS after stopping acitretin, so that the drug can be eliminated to below a blood concentration that would be associated with an increased incidence of birth defects.

    Why Is This Medication Prescribed

    Topical salicylic acid is used to help clear and prevent pimples and skin blemishes in people who have acne. Topical salicylic acid is also used to treat skin conditions that involve scaling or overgrowth of skin cells such as psoriasis , ichthyoses , dandruff, corns, calluses, and warts on the hands or feet. Topical salicylic acid should not be used to treat genital warts, warts on the face, warts with hair growing from them, warts in the nose or mouth, moles, or birthmarks. Salicylic acid is in a class of medications called keratolytic agents. Topical salicylic acid treats acne by reducing swelling and redness and unplugging blocked skin pores to allow pimples to shrink. It treats other skin conditions by softening and loosening dry, scaly, or thickened skin so that it falls off or can be removed easily.

    Things To Know About Using Coal Tar For Psoriasis

    MG217 Psoriasis Medicated Salicylic Acid Formula Multi ...

    Coal tar products are available in various strengths and forms, including lotions, shampoos, and creams. These products are approved by the US FDA at strengths of between 0.5% and 5% coal tar. Some patients have a better response in their symptoms with lower strengths of the product2. Brand names for coal tar products include Neutrogena T/Gel and Psoriasin.

    Using coal tar can cause side effects on the skin such as irritation, reddening, and dryness. Applying it on top of a layer of moisturizer can help to reduce those effects.

    Coal tar can also make your skin more likely to sunburn, so it is important to use sunscreen and avoid the sun if possible unless directed otherwise by a doctor. Some patients dislike coal tar products because they have a strong smell and they can stain clothing, towels, sheets, and even light-colored hair3.

    There are also combination topical treatments available that combine coal tar with salicylic acid, such as X-Seb T Plus, Pazol XS, and SLT.

    Otc Psoriasis Medications Containing Coal Tar

    People were using coal tar to heal irritated skin conditions over a hundred years ago. Because it has remained effective at slowing the growth rate of skin cells during a psoriasis outbreak, coal tar is still utilized in ointments for psoriasis, dermatitis and eczema as well as dandruff shampoos.

    A natural extract of coal, coal tar is viscous, black and smells strongly of oil. Coal tar is usually combined with other psoriasis treatments such as salicylic acid and potent moisturizers to relieve itching and scaling. Concentrations of coal tar in creams can vary from one percent up to 20 percent.

    Coal tar is applied directly on psoriasis lesions or massaged into the scalp as a shampoo. Users should stay out of direct sunlight for several hours because coal tar increases the skin’s sensitivity to ultraviolet rays. When psoriasis affects the entire body, you can add about one tablespoon of a coal tar solution to a tubful of warm water and soak in this solution for five minutes to soften plaques.
